UMaine honors 273 student-athletes at 28th annual Scholar-Athlete Ceremony
1/30/2017 12:54:00 PM | Baseball, Field Hockey, Football, Men's Basketball, Men's Cross Country, Men's Ice Hockey, Men's Swimming and Diving, Men's Track and Field, Softball, Women's Basketball, Women's Cross Country, Women's Ice Hockey, Women's Soccer, Women's Swimming and Diving, Women's Track and Field, Academic Support Services
Since 1989, Maine has awarded 3,785 scholar-athlete medallions to student-athletes
ORONO, Maine -- The University of Maine recognized and honored 191 Scholar-Athletes and 82 Rising Stars, a total of 273 student-athletes, for their success in the classroom at the 28th annual Scholar-Athlete Recognition ceremony on Monday, Jan. 30 at Wells Conference Center.
One-hundred ninety-one student-athletes were recognized as Scholar-Athletes for achieving a 3.0 or better grade point average in the previous spring and fall semesters, and/or have maintained a 3.0 or better accumulative grade point average. Eighty-two first-year student-athletes were also honored as *Rising Stars* for earning a 3.0 GPA or better in their first semester at Maine.
Now in its 28th year, the awards have been presented annually since 1989, with 3,785 medallions awarded.
Since 1989, Scholar-Athlete Awards have been given to student-athletes who have earned a 3.0 or better grade point average in the previous spring and fall semesters, and/or have maintained a 3.0 or better accumulative grade point average.
The award is a medallion, the color of which symbolizes the number of years a recipient has received the award. This year's bronze (first year), silver (second year) and gold (third and fourth year) medallions will be awarded for academic excellence during the 2016 spring and fall semesters.
The 2017 Scholar-Athlete awards ceremony is proudly sponsored by The University of Maine Foundation, The 'M' Club, the UMaine Alumni Association and the University Credit Union.
